Calvert International Responsible Index ETF (CVIE) belongs to the DM Large & Mid Cap segment. iShares Currency Hedged MSCI ACWI ex U.S. ETF (HAWX) is part of the Global Blended Cap segment. CVIE's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Industrials. In contrast, HAWX's top sector exposures are Finance, Technology and Industrials. CVIE is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.18%, versus 0.7% for HAWX. CVIE is up 14.92% year-to-date (YTD) with +$135M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about CVIE and HAWX

How have the CVIE and HAWX ETFs performed in 2026?

As of July 30, 2026, CVIE is up 14.92% year-to-date (YTD), while HAWX has returned 15.45%. That puts HAWX better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: CVIE or HAWX?

Year-to-date, the CVIE ETF saw +$135M in flows, compared to +$8M for HAWX.

Which ETF is more volatile: CVIE or HAWX?

Over the past year, CVIE had a volatility of 16%, while HAWX experienced 14.92%.

Which ETF is bigger: CVIE or HAWX?

As of July 30, 2026, CVIE holds $454.85 M in assets under management (AUM), while HAWX manages $346.80 M.

What sectors do the CVIE and HAWX ETFs invest in?

CVIE leans toward sectors like Technology, Finance and Industrials. Meanwhile, HAWX focuses on Finance, Technology and Industrials.

What are the top holdings of the CVIE ETF and HAWX ETF?

CVIE top holdings include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and SK hynix, Inc.. HAWX holds in its top three: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and SK hynix, Inc..

Which ETF is more diversified: CVIE or HAWX?

CVIE holds 718 securities with 24.62% of its assets in the top 15. HAWX has 1856 securities and a top 15 weight of 20.37%.
